Display and User Interface

One of the standout features of the TicWatch Pro 4G/LTE is its dual-layer display․ The top layer is a vibrant AMOLED screen, providing crisp visuals and rich colors․ The underlying LCD screen ensures readability even in direct sunlight․ This innovative approach guarantees optimal visibility under any lighting conditions, a considerable advantage over many competing smartwatches․ The user interface is intuitive and easy to navigate, with a smooth and responsive touchscreen․ Customizability is also a highlight, allowing users to personalize the watch faces and widgets to match their individual preferences․ The quick access shortcuts make it simple to perform common tasks․

Navigating the Interface

The intuitive interface is a key strength of the TicWatch Pro 4G/LTE․ Swiping up reveals notifications, swiping down accesses quick settings, and swiping left and right cycles through different widgets․ The physical buttons provide additional control, allowing users to quickly access specific functions without having to navigate through multiple menus․ This combination of touchscreen and physical buttons makes for a seamless and efficient user experience․ The responsiveness of the touchscreen is consistently excellent, even with wet fingers․

Performance and Connectivity

Pow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on Wear 2100 processor, the TicWatch Pro 4G/LTE offers smooth and responsive performance․ Navigating through menus, launching apps, and interacting with the touchscreen feels fluid and lag-free․ The integrated 4G LTE connectivity is a game-changer, providing independent access to calls, messages, and notifications, even without a paired smartphone․ This feature adds a significant level of convenience and freedom, allowing users to stay connected on the go․

4G LTE Connectivity: A Deeper Dive

The 4G LTE capabilities truly set the TicWatch Pro 4G/LTE apart․ Making and receiving calls directly from the watch is remarkably simple and convenient․ Notifications arrive promptly, keeping users informed without needing to constantly check their phone․ However, it’s important to note that the cellular connectivity relies on a data plan, so you’ll need to consider the associated costs․ The seamless transition between Wi-Fi and cellular data is generally smooth and reliable, although occasional connectivity hiccups might occur in areas with weak cellular signals․

Battery Life

Battery life is a crucial aspect of any smartwatch, and the TicWatch Pro 4G/LTE performs admirably․ With typical use, including notifications, fitness tracking, and occasional calls, the battery comfortably lasts a full day․ Heavy use, such as extended GPS tracking or frequent cellular calls, will naturally reduce battery life․ The dual-layer display contributes to power efficiency, extending the lifespan between charges․ The watch also offers various power-saving modes to further extend battery life when needed․
